Transaction 9643b323d93f62d60f197516aa201a15435767b653cc2679707d9b20651b9ec7

1 Input
2 Outputs
  • 9643b323d93f62d60f197516aa201a15435767b653cc2679707d9b20651b9ec7:0
  • value  121824
    address  13GrR8G7QWAdJJTHtMSWCKTyzz5qz8bVJJ
  • 9643b323d93f62d60f197516aa201a15435767b653cc2679707d9b20651b9ec7:1
  • value  623680
    address  1Pc2y4eqeNwcoCHUcB7YpqEGK8xF32TsnE